Subaru Forester: Screensaver (type D audio)
If the following operations are not performed for more than 30 seconds while the audio is ON, the screensaver will be displayed.
- Operate any button or dial
- Shift the shift lever/select lever to the “R” position
- A cell phone registered in the Handsfree system is called
If one of the following operations is performed, the screensaver turns off and
the operation screen will be displayed.
- A cell phone registered in the Handsfree system is called
- The update for satellite radio starts.
- The update for satellite radio stops.
If one of the following operations is performed, the screensaver turns off.
However, the operation screen will not be displayed.
- Operate any button or any dial in a condition other than the following
conditions
– Pressing the button while a mode
other than the CD mode is selected
– Pressing the volume control buttons of the audio control buttons
– Pressing the power switch
- Insert a CD (except reloading a CD)
- Connect a USB storage device or an iPod®
NOTE
The screensaver is not displayed under
the following conditions.
- While the ignition switch is in the “LOCK” position
- While the audio is OFF
- While the screen is OFF
- While talking on a cell phone registered in the Hands-free system
- While setting the audio
- While seek tuning, PTY group tuning, scan tuning or auto-storing while the
FM/AM radio is on.
- While in the category search mode of the satellite radio
- While the rear view camera is being used
Downloading picture
Perform the following procedure to download a picture to be used as screensaver.
1. Connect a USB storage device. Refer to “Connecting USB storage device / iPod®”.
2. Select the “Picture Download” menu by operating the “TUNE/TRACK/CH” dial.
For details, refer to “Audio settings (type D audio)”.
3. Select the preferred JPEG file by operating the “TUNE/TRACK/CH” dial.
4. Select “Wide” or “Normal” by operating the “TUNE/TRACK/CH” dial.
NOTE
- JPEG files that are 10 MB or less can
be saved.
- If the file name is too long, the file may not be saved.
- Up to two JPEG files can be saved in the in-vehicle equipment.
- If the aspect ratio of the displayed picture is 16:9, “Wide” cannot be selected.
- If the aspect ratio of the displayed picture is 4:3, “Normal” cannot be selected.
Selecting picture
1. Select the “Picture Select” menu by
operating the “TUNE/TRACK/CH” dial. For
details, refer to “Audio settings (type D
audio)”. If no pictures are saved,
“No Data” is displayed. Press the
button to return to the “Screen Saver”
mode.
2. Select the preferred picture by operating the “TUNE/TRACK/CH” dial.
Erasing picture
1. Select the “Picture Erase” menu by
operating the “TUNE/TRACK/CH” dial. For
details, refer to “Audio settings (type D
audio)”. If no pictures are saved,
“No Data” is displayed. Press the
button to return to the “Screen Saver”
mode.
2. Select the preferred picture by operating the “TUNE/TRACK/CH” dial.
3. Operate the “TUNE/TRACK/CH” dial to select “OK” to erase the picture or “Cancel” to cancel the operation.
